Common Website Speed Problems
Many websites become slow because developers focus more on design elements than technical performance. Heavy JavaScript files, large CSS files, unoptimized databases, and excessive plugins often slow down websites significantly.
Large images and videos also create major performance issues because they consume excessive bandwidth. Businesses should always optimize media before uploading content to their websites.
Third-party scripts such as advertisements, tracking tools, and chat integrations can also reduce speed if not properly managed.

Performance Testing Tools
Businesses use Google Page Speed Insights to measure website performance and identify technical issues affecting speed. This tool analyzes website performance on both desktop and mobile devices.
It provides recommendations for improving server response time, reducing JavaScript delays, optimizing images, and fixing layout issues.
Technical Methods for Faster Websites
Website owners use multiple technical strategies to improve loading speed. Browser caching helps store website data for returning visitors, while code minification removes unnecessary characters from files.
Lazy loading improves speed by loading images only when users scroll toward them. Server upgrades and content delivery networks also help reduce loading times.
